Find the latest Intel® Graphics Windows* DCH drivers from the Download Center,.To avoid potential installation incompatibilities, we recommend that you check first with your computer manufacturer and use the driver software provided by them. Computer manufacturers might have changed the features, incorporated customizations, or made other changes to the graphics driver software or software packaging. We supply generic versions of graphics drivers for general purposes. To reinstall the audio driver, follow these steps: Note Intel audio drivers are packaged with the graphics driver.
